class Axis: Drawable
{
%TypeHeaderCode
#include <qwt3d_axis.h>
using namespace Qwt3D;
%End // %TypeHeaderCode
public:
Axis();
Axis(Triple, Triple);
virtual ~Axis();
virtual void draw();
void setPosition(const Triple &, const Triple &);
void position(Triple &, Triple &) const;
Triple begin() const;
Triple end() const;
double length() const;
void setTicLength(double, double);
void ticLength(double &, double &);
void setTicOrientation(double, double, double);
void setTicOrientation(const Triple &);
Triple ticOrientation() const;
void setSymmetricTics(bool);
void setLabelFont(const QString &, int, int = QFont::Normal, bool = false);
void setLabelFont(const QFont);
const QFont & labelFont() const;
void setLabelString(const QString &);
void setLabelPosition(const Triple &, ANCHOR);
void setLabelColor(RGBA);
void setLabel(bool);
void adjustLabel(int);
void setScaling(bool);
bool scaling() const;
void setScale(SCALETYPE);
void setScale(Scale *);
void setNumbers(bool);
bool numbers() const;
void setNumberColor(RGBA);
RGBA numberColor() const;
void setNumberFont(
const QString &, int, int = QFont::Normal, bool = false);
void setNumberFont(const QFont &);
const QFont & numberFont() const;
void setNumberAnchor(ANCHOR);
void adjustNumbers(int);
void setAutoScale(bool = true);
bool autoScale() const;
void setMajors(int);
void setMinors(int);
int majors() const;
int minors() const;
const TripleField & majorPositions() const;
const TripleField & minorPositions() const;
void setLineWidth(double, double = 0.9, double = 0.5);
double lineWidth() const;
double majLineWidth() const;
double minLineWidth() const;
void setLimits(double, double);
void limits(double &, double &) const;
void recalculateTics();
}; // class Axis
